Battery & Range: Go the Distance Without Worry
The Husky’s biggest strength is its dual removable 48V 17.4AH lithium-ion batteries, a feature that sets it apart from single-battery e-trikes. In pedal-assist mode (where the motor supplements your pedaling), you can expect 45–60 miles of range—enough for a round-trip to the grocery store, a morning ride through the park, or even a scenic detour on the way to a friend’s house. Throttle mode (no pedaling required) still delivers reliable power for shorter trips, and having two batteries means you always have a backup—perfect for longer adventures or if you forget to charge one.
Recharging is quick, too: the included 48V 2A charger gets you back to full in 7–8 hours, so you’re ready for tomorrow’s plans. Power & Performance: Tackle Any Terrain
Under the rear hub, the Husky packs a 960W peak brushless motor that’s built for tough conditions. Pedal-assist mode tops out at 20 MPH, while throttle mode hits 15 MPH—plenty fast for city streets or suburban trails. What’s impressive is its torque: 30–40 degree hills? No problem. Bumpy, muddy paths? The motor’s power keeps you moving steadily.
The 20×4 inch fat tires are another game-changer: they improve traction on wet, loose, or gravel surfaces, so you feel confident even in less-than-ideal weather. Cargo & Stability: Haul Anything, Anywhere
If you need to carry gear—groceries, tools, a picnic blanket, or even a small pet—the Husky is up to the task. Its rugged aluminum frame has a 500-pound maximum weight capacity (350 pounds standard), so you don’t have to leave anything behind. The rear wheel differential is a key stability feature: it lets the rear wheels rotate at different speeds when cornering, so you don’t feel like you’re going to tip over.
The spacious rear basket (19.68×17.5×10.2 inches) is huge—big enough for a week’s worth of groceries or a few potted plants from the nursery. Safety: Built for Peace of Mind
Safety isn’t an afterthought here. The Husky uses all-aluminum alloy triple disc brakes with 180mm rotors—powerful enough to stop quickly even when carrying a heavy load. The integrated parking brake means you can stop on a hill without rolling back, and the power cutoff sensor cuts the motor when you hit the brakes—an extra layer of protection.
The LED dashboard is easy to read at a glance: it displays your speed, gear, and whether your headlights or taillights are on. No more fumbling with buttons or guessing your speed.
